August 2023 Newsletter

Please join us for an amazing "Get Hooked!" dinner at Big Sur's famed Sierra Mar at Post Ranch Inn, Thursday, August 31st! Award-winning Chefs Reylon Agustin, Hoon Kang, and the culinary team at Sierra Mar will dazzle your taste buds with a locally sourced ocean-inspired dinner to benefit MBFT's Community Seafood Program.
